Odessa Regional Medical Center (ORMC) to Resume Elective Procedures and Surgeries for the Permian Basin

ORMC to Ensure Safe, Secure Access to Care Amid COVID-19 Pandemic

Odessa Regional Medical Center (ORMC), a Steward Family hospital, has resumed offering elective health care procedures previously delayed by the coronavirus pandemic, as of April 22, 2020. As part of its “Safe & Ready” program, ORMC has taken additional, necessary preparations to ensure patients can receive high-quality, compassionate care in a safe, carefully managed environment – without fear of infection.

Steward Malta Launches Helpline for Physiotherapy Outpatients at Karin Grech Hospital

Beds in KGH

A helpline has been launched to provide additional support to patients attending Karin Grech Hospital’s Physiotherapy Outpatients Department located within St Luke’s Hospital grounds. All those patients who cannot attend their appointment because of COVID-19 restrictions, or who have any other concern in relation to their physiotherapy progress, are encouraged to contact the new Helpline on 22081300.

Fear of COVID-19 Keeping Stroke and Heart Attack Patients from Seeking Care

Heart Attack Symptoms

HOUSTON (April 14, 2020) – Due to the widespread threat of the coronavirus (COVID-19) many patients who need life-saving care are not seeking the help they need when every minute counts. If you are experiencing symptoms of stroke or heart attack, you are encouraged to call 911 or have someone bring you to the nearest emergency room.
